Freed from chains at Ramah, Jeremiah chooses to stay in Judah, and over 16 verses a captain’s warning about a planned assassination goes unheeded at Mizpah.

The word that came to Jeremiah from the Lord After Nebuzaradan the captain of the guard Had let him go from Ramah When he took him being bound in chains
Amongst all the captives of Jerusalem And Judah that were carried away to Babylon The captain of the guard took Jeremiah And said to him the Lord your God declared
This evil upon this place And the Lord has brought it about And done as he said Because you sinned against the Lord
And obeyed not his voice Therefore this thing has come upon you Now behold I loose you this day From the chains that were on your hand
If it seems good to you to come with me To Babylon come and I will look well after you But if it seems wrong to you to come with me to Babylon Stay here The whole land is before you
Whither it seems good and right for you to go Go there For Gedaliah the son of Ahikam Has been made governor over the land
And dwell with him amongst the people Or go wherever it seems right to you So the captain of the guard gave him An allowance and a gift and let him go
Then Jeremiah went to Gedaliah And dwelt with him amongst the people
